removed deprecated unused code

This commit is contained in:
iLLiCiTiT 2020-04-21 14:18:51 +02:00
parent c3c659bf21
commit 2db9e1d015

View file

@ -1,8 +1,3 @@
import sys
import argparse
import logging
import ftrack_api
from pype.ftrack import BaseAction
@ -57,42 +52,3 @@ def register(session, plugins_presets={}):
'''Register action. Called when used as an event plugin.'''
ClientReviewSort(session, plugins_presets).register()
def main(arguments=None):
'''Set up logging and register action.'''
if arguments is None:
arguments = []
parser = argparse.ArgumentParser()
# Allow setting of logging level from arguments.
loggingLevels = {}
for level in (
logging.NOTSET, logging.DEBUG, logging.INFO, logging.WARNING,
logging.ERROR, logging.CRITICAL
):
loggingLevels[logging.getLevelName(level).lower()] = level
parser.add_argument(
'-v', '--verbosity',
help='Set the logging output verbosity.',
choices=loggingLevels.keys(),
default='info'
)
namespace = parser.parse_args(arguments)
# Set up basic logging
logging.basicConfig(level=loggingLevels[namespace.verbosity])
session = ftrack_api.Session()
register(session)
# Wait for events
logging.info(
'Registered actions and listening for events. Use Ctrl-C to abort.'
)
session.event_hub.wait()
if __name__ == '__main__':
raise SystemExit(main(sys.argv[1:]))